Elegoo vs. Arduino: Is There Any Difference?
Arduino has gained immense popularity among makers and electronics enthusiasts as a versatile microcontroller platform. However, you may often come across clone boards such as Elegoo that closely resemble the conventional Arduino boards.
Sign up forfree
Forgot your password?
Create an account
*Required: 8 chars, 1 capital letter, 1 number
By continuing, you agree to thePrivacy PolicyandTerms of Use.You also agree to receive our newsletters, it’s possible to opt-out any time.

What Is Arduino?
Arduino, born in 2005, was the brainchild of a group of students and professors at the Interaction Design Institute Ivrea in Italy. They wanted to create an affordable and easy-to-use microcontroller platform as an aid for quick prototyping. It is awesome that they made it an open-source platform, gaining popularity quickly and seeing the growth of a vibrant community of users and contributors.
Arduino boards are known for being versatile and reliable, so much so that they are even used in industry. For more details on the Arduino platform, read our extensive guide onwhat Arduino is and what you’re able to do with it.

Why Is Arduino Popular?
Arduino’s popularity stems from several key factors. Firstly, it offers a user-friendly interface and an integrated development environment (IDE) that simplifies programming for beginners.
Arduino boards are versatile and compatible with various sensors, modules, and shields (add-on breakout boards). The extensive documentation, tutorials, and community support further contribute to the Arduino platform’s widespread adoption.
What Is Elegoo?
Shenzhen Elegoo Technology Co. Ltd is a company that focuses on open-source hardware production, research, and marketing. It is a relatively newer player in the microcontroller market, offering a range of development boards, components, and kits similar to Arduino. It builds on Arduino’s success by using the latter’s freely available schematics to mass-produce cheap alternative boards.
Elegoo products are designed to be affordable, making them accessible to a broader audience. The company produces microcontroller boards, including the Elegoo UNO R3. Similar to other microcontrollers like NodeMCU, the Elegoo Uno R3 is based on the ATmega328P chip, as used in the Arduino Uno.

The Elegoo Uno R3
The Elegoo Uno R3 is Elegoo’s main microcontroller board, which draws a lot from the Arduino Uno R3. Here is a breakdown of the features of the two boards:
Elegoo Uno R3

Arduino Uno R3
Microcontroller
ATmega328P-PU
Operating Voltage
Digital I/O Pins
Analog Input Pins
PWM Output Pins
Flash Memory
Clock Speed
USB Interface
ATmega16U2
Compatible with
Arduino IDE and Shields
The two boards are almost identical in their design and specs. Unlike some other cheap Arduino clones, the Elegoo features the ATmega16U2 chip for USB to serial communication (as used on the Arduino Uno), rather than the clunky old CH340.
Can I Program Elegoo Using Arduino IDE?
One significant advantage of Elegoo over some other clones is its compatibility with Arduino tools. Elegoo boards can be programmed using the Arduino IDE, which means you can leverage your existing knowledge and code base. Just select the relevant Arduino model in the Boards menu; for example, ‘Arduino Uno’ for an Elegoo Uno R3.
Head-to-Head Comparison: Elegoo vs. Arduino
Branding: Arduino has established itself as a well-known brand in the microcontroller industry, backed by a strong community. The company is the original maker of the boards and supporting software. Elegoo, although growing in popularity, is still establishing its brand presence as a manufacturer of inexpensive Arduino-compatible boards.
Build Quality: Arduino boards are known for their high-quality construction and reliable performance. Elegoo boards also offer decent build quality, considering their affordable price point, but you may notice slight differences in terms of durability.
Cost: Elegoo products are often priced more competitively than Arduino, making them an attractive option for budget-conscious users. Arduino, while relatively more expensive, justifies the cost with its established brand, reliability, and extensive support.
Support/Tools: Arduino’s vast community and extensive documentation provide excellent support for users. Elegoo also offers community forums, tutorials, and customer support, but the resources may be comparatively limited. Even so, it’s possible to use official Arduino online resources and example programs for your Elegoo board, using the same Arduino IDE.
Starter Kits: Both Arduino and Elegoo offer starter kits that include boards, components, and tutorials. Arduino’s starter kits tend to have a higher price point, reflecting the brand’s reputation and additional resources. Elegoo’s starter kits not only provide a cost-effective option for beginners, but also tend to include more components.
Elegoo vs. Arduino: Which One Is Better?
Arduino and Elegoo are both good microcontroller boards with very similar specs and design. Arduino has a long-standing reputation, robust community support, and high build quality. Elegoo offers affordability, compatibility with the Arduino platform, and a growing ecosystem.
The choice all boils down to your specific project needs, budget, and the level of community support you desire.
Want an Arduino board but aren’t sure which of the many types to choose for your project? This guide is here to help.
One casual AI chat exposed how vulnerable I was.
This small feature makes a massive difference.
Who asked for these upgrades?
The best features aren’t the ones being advertised.
My foolproof plan is to use Windows 10 until 2030, with the latest security updates.